3. Flange Back Adjustment
The inner focus lens flange back adjustment is carried out
automatically. In whichever case, the focus will be deviated during
auto focusing/manual focusing.
3-1. Flange Back Adjustment(1)
Adjusting method:
1) Check that at both the zoom lens TELE end and WIDE end, the
center of the chart for the flange back adjustment and center of
the exposure screen coincide.
2) Select page: 0, address: 01, and set data: 01.
3) Check that the data of page: F, address: 3E to 42, 76 to 7B is the
initial value (See table below).
Subject
Flange back adjustment chart
(2.0 m from the front of the protection
glass)
(Luminance: 300 
±
 50 lux)
Measurement Point
Check operation on TV monitor
Measuring Instrument
Adjustment Page
F
Adjustment Address
3E to 42, 76 to 7B
4) Select page: 2, address: 02, and check that the data is “00”.
5) Select page: 2, address: 01, set data: 13, and press the PAUSE
button of the adjusting remote commander.
6) Select page: 2, address: 01, set data: 15, and press the PAUSE
button of the adjusting remote commander.
(The adjustment data will be automatically input to page: F,
addresses: 3E to 42, 76 to 7B.)
7) Select page: 2, address: 02, and check that the data is “01”.
Processing after Completing Adjustments
1) Turn OFF the main power supply (8.4V).
2) Perform “Flange Adjustment (2)”.

3-2. Flange Back Adjustment (2)
Perform this adjustment after performing “Flange Back Adjustment
(1)”.
Subject
Subject more than 500m away
(Subjects with clear contrast such as
buildings, etc.)
Measurement Point
Check operation on TV monitor
Measuring Instrument
Adjustment Page
F
Adjustment Address
3E to 42, 76 to 7B
Adjusting method:
1) Set the zoom lens to the TELE end and expose a subject that is
more than 500 m away (subject with clear contrast such as
building, etc.). (Nearby subjects less than 500 m away should
not be in the screen.)
2) Select page: 0, address: 01, and set data: 01.
3) Select page: 2, address: 02, and check that the data is “00”.
4) Select page: 2, address: 01, set data: 13, and press the PAUSE
button of the adjusting remote commander.
5) Place a ND filter on the lens so that the optimum image is obtain.
6) Select page: 2, address: 01, set data: 29, and press the PAUSE
button of the adjusting remote commander.
(The adjustment data will be automatically input to page: F,
addresses: 3E to 42, 76 to 7B.)
7) Select page: 2, address: 02, and check that the data is “01”.
Processing after Completing Adjustments
1) Select page: 0, address: 01, and set data: 00.
2) Turn OFF the main power supply (8.4V).
3) Perform “Flange Back Check”.

6. Color Reproduction Adjustment
Adjust the color Separation matrix coefficient so that proper color
reproduction is produced.
Adjusting method:
1) Select page: 0, address: 01, and set data: 01.
2) Select page: 2, address: 01, set data: 3D, and press the PAUSE
button of the adjusting remote commander.
3) Select page: F, address: 25, set data: 3F, and press the PAUSE
button of the adjusting remote commander.
4) Adjust the GAIN and PHASE of the vectorscope, and adjust the
burst luminance point to the burst position of the color
reproduction frame.
5) Change the data of page: F, address: 34, 36, F5 and F6, and
settle each color luminance point in each color reproduction
frame.
Note 2:
Be sure to press the PAUSE button of the adjusting remote
commander before changing the of addresses. If not, the
new data will not be written to the memory.
6) Press the PAUSE button of the adjusting remote commander.
Processing after Completing Adjustments
1) Select page: 2, address: 01, and set data: 00, and press the PAUSE
button of the adjusting remote commander.
2) Select page: 0, address: 01, and set data: 00.

8. MAX GAIN Adjustment
Setting the minimum illumination.
If it is not consistent, the image level required for taking subjects in
low illuminance will not be produced (dark).
Note 1:
The right two digits of the display data at the right bottom
side of the LCD and TV monitor is the object data.
00 00 XX
n Object data
Switch setting:
1) STEADY SHOT (Menu display) ...................................... OFF
Adjusting method:
1) Select page: 0, address: 01, and set data: 01.
2) Select page: D, address: 11, and set data: 02, and press the PAUSE
button of the adjusting remote commander.
3) Select of page: 0, address: 03, and set data: 01.
4) Select page: 2, address: 40, and set data: 02.
5) Select page: 2, address: 56, and set data: 40.
6) Select page: 2, address: 01, set data: 19, and press the PAUSE
button of the adjusting remote commander.
7) Select page: F, address: 31, set data: 08, and press the PAUSE
button of the adjusting remote commander.
8) Check that the DDS display data (Note 1) lies within the specified
value.
Processing after Completing Adjustments
1) Select page: D, address: 11, and set data: 00, and press the PAUSE
button of the adjusting remote commander.
2) Select page: 0, address: 01, and set data: 00.
3) Select page: 2, address: 01, and set data: 00, and press the PAUSE
button of the adjusting remote commander.
4) Select page: 2, address: 40, and set data: 00.
5) Select page: 2, address: 56, and set data: 00.
6) Select page: 0, address: 03, and set data: 00.
